Hello! Figured I'd finally register here after hearing reccomendations from some other people on other sites. Quick little introduction, 31 year old industrial/electrical engineer from the York, PA area. Always been a fan of f-bodys specifically firebirds. Bought an '89 GTA with a 305TPI/5-spd about 8 years ago. Still have it but I've made an addition - 2001 T/A Firehawk, 6-spd, chrome firehawk wheels, bilstien suspension, auburn diff, bright red w/ dk grey leather. Also played guitar for over 16 years, anything from classic rock to metal to progressive rock/metal. Looking forward to hangin out and learning all I can about LS1 performance.

The good:
Body is straight
No rust
Car runs and drives

The bad:
Paint is horrible
110k miles (which I guess isn't too bad considering the age)
3rd gear is moody (original T5)
chews up ECM's (still tracking this problem down)
pulls hard right when braking
doors sag bad
headlight motors (stripped gears)
interior worn out

My plan right now (after I get my daily back on the road) is to restore it to as original as possible, better paint of course. Keep the 305, just gonna go through it and freshen it up, maybe different cam, maybe port/polish heads, that sort of thing. Not looking for a screamer, just a fun weekend car with some ***** to it. Eventually I would like to get an '87-'90 Formy to modify though - someday.
